Major streaming services are launching a packed slate of new movies this November. Disney+, Netflix, and HBO Max are all premiering high-profile films. These releases include both big-budget blockbusters and serious awards contenders.

The timing is strategic. It aligns with the start of the holiday viewing season and the buildup to awards shows. This gives audiences a mix of family fun and critical darlings to choose from for their watchlists.
Major Platform Highlights for Your Watchlist
Disney+ kicks off the month with “Fantastic Four: First Steps” on November 5. The film is arriving on the service after a successful global theatrical run. According to Reuters, this is a key release for Marvel’s ongoing cinematic universe.
Netflix counters with a major awards player on November 7. Guillermo del Toro’s “Frankenstein” stars Oscar Isaac and has generated significant Oscar buzz. It represents Netflix’s continued push for cinematic prestige and awards recognition.
HBO Max adds A24’s hit romance “Materialists” also on November 7. The film performed well at the international box office. It offers a sophisticated alternative to the month’s bigger spectacles.

What is the biggest movie coming to streaming in November?
“Fantastic Four: First Steps” is one of the largest theatrical releases now coming to Disney+. Its global box office success guarantees it a huge streaming audience. It arrives on the platform on November 5.
Which new release has the most Oscar buzz?
Guillermo del Toro’s “Frankenstein” on Netflix is widely considered a major awards contender. Its cast and director have strong track records with critics and awards bodies. It is released on November 7.
Are there any family-friendly options this month?
Yes, Disney+ is premiering “Freakier Friday” on November 12. The sequel brings back original stars Lindsay Lohan and Jamie Lee Curtis. It is positioned as a major family streaming event for the holidays.
What is a good indie film to stream?
“Materialists” from A24 is a strong choice for indie film fans. It comes from a celebrated studio known for quality dramas. You can find it on HBO Max starting November 7.
Why is November a big month for new movies?
Studios release prestige films to qualify for awards season while also catering to families home for the holidays. Streaming platforms mirror this strategy to attract and retain subscribers. This creates a dense and high-quality release calendar.
